Keep on reading to learn how to restart your Nest Camera and how to tackle other …Press and hold your Protect’s button. It will chime and glow blue. Continue holding the button down. Release the button when your Protect starts to say its version number. Your Protect will start a verbal countdown and tell you it’s erasing all your settings. To cancel the factory reset, press Protect’s button again during the countdown.Plug the camera in to a power source. Locate the reset button on the back of the camera. Note: This action will clear your data from ...Nest Thermostat. Go to Settings select Restart or Factory Reset . Your thermostat will ask you to confirm your choice. Once you've confirmed, your thermostat will take a few moments to restart or reset. Factory reset removes all your personal settings and restores the thermostat to factory default settings.Plug the camera into a power source. Locate the reset button on the back of the camera.
